**Runbook: Wiki role fixes (Pagewren)**

When someone on the Harbrook team says they can't edit a space, check their role first — nine times out of ten they're a Viewer, not a Contributor. Bump them via the admin panel, not the API, unless it's urgent. If you do need the API route, the service account needs its token set in the env file. Add the following line:

secret setting of kagup-haweg: RELAY_SECRET20=79282600b75847005433

As a plugin author, confirm your integration handles the new structured payload: status, environment, and rollout percentage are now separate fields rather than a single message string. Bots parsing the old free-text format will silently show stale statuses, so update matchers and test against the sandbox channel on Corvane staging. Announcements for canceled rollouts now fire a distinct event — subscribe to it explicitly. Record the build you validated against using the token that appears below.

session token of taguf-fafop = htk14_d9cbf74e1cdbce

Quick one for the sync: I wrapped our calls to the Bramblehook pricing API in a circuit breaker since last week's brownout kept hammering a dead upstream. Half-open probes are rate-limited so we don't stampede it on recovery. Nothing fancy, mostly defaults from the resilience lib. The knobs I tweaked are:

tuning constants:
BUDGETS = {
    "rusix": 478,
    "caswyn": 617,
    "feneth": 1022,
}